Wallkill, Walden, & Ellenville, NY Knives

Ever since I won that Canal Street on the last Chat, I have gained interest in that area of NY where it was made. I understand that a merger of several Cutleries was bought by Taylor and then outsourced to China. Then in 2004 Canal Street Cutlery began. That area is rich in Cutlery history.

In this Blog - maybe we could touch on some of that history and show some of the Knives made in that area. I recently purchase a Wallkill made in Walden NY - 1852-1930. I wish I knew a closer date to my knife. I also purchased an older Uncle Henry large Stockman. Could anyone date that knife??
